Rising Signs
Rising signs can tell us a lot about a
person. The ascendant is actually the degree of the zodiac which appears on
the eastern horizon in your horoscope and it can have more of an effect on your
life than you may realise, for it is the feel that your life will have, it
describes the clothes you wear, the first impressions people get of you.
Your moon sign is your first instinct and
your first reaction that you may have but your rising sign, also known as your
ascendant will be the face that the world first sees. In fact it is interesting to look at what
each effect each of the planets has on us and what they say about us.
For the purposes of astrology the sun and the
moon are included in the ten planets which make up the solar system. They are also known as the 'luminaries' or
'the lights'
In a birth chart each of these planets
symbolically represents a psychological function, a facet of your personality
and the position of each planet by sign and house gives a very strong
indication of your likely traits and characteristics. So each planet has a different job to do in
your horoscope and once you have read what each of the planets do for us and
which part of our lives and personalities they represent you can study the sun sign
to find out how you act in all of these different areas.

The New Planets
Now when I call these new planets, I mean
new in terms of astrology. Uranus, co
ruler of Aquarius was discovered in 1781, Neptune was discovered in 1846 and
Pluto was discovered in 1931.Pluto is all about regeneration and
Neptune governs our fantasies and sacrifices. Pluto is the co ruler of Scorpio and is where
